Field Notes

Habitat:

Seen during a walk into Kibale national Park. Tropical rain forest.

Notes:

Kibale National Park is a national park in South Uganda protecting moist evergreen rain forest. It is 766 km2 (296 sq mi) in size and is located between 1,100–1,600 meters (3,600–5,200 ft) in elevation.

Wondered if this might be a worn out Common Brown Playboy, Deudorix antalus
